What do you think would have the greatest effect on the body—a harmful mutation in a pluripotent embryonic stem cell, or a harmful mutation in an adult multipotent stem cell? Explain your answer.

Pluripotency is the capability of a stem cell to differentiate into all kinds of cells in the body except the embryonic and placental cells.

Multipotency is the capability of a stem cell to renew itself and to differentiate into cell types present in a specific tissue or organ.

A mutation in the pluripotent embryonic cell will be transferred to the whole body. Hence, it will be more harmful than a mutation in an adult multipotent stem cell. A mutation in a multipotent stem cell will cause harmful effects in a particular type of specialized tissue or organ.
